De Lange Competes at UWW Senior World Championships

De Lange becomes first Bronc to compete at UWW Senior World Championships

BELGRADE, Serbia - Rider University's Steyn De Lange competed on a global stage on September 18th as the Redshirt Freshmen represented South Africa at the United World Wrestling (UWW) Senior World Championships in Belgrade, Serbia in freestyle competition, becoming the first Bronc to compete at the global event.

De Lange competed in the 97kg bracket against defending Olympic Gold Medalist Abdulrashid Sadulaev of Russia. De Lange fell to the two-time Olympic Gold Medalist 7-0 by VPO, finishing 29th in the deep field of competition in Serbia. 

"Steyn is a pioneer, he is our first International Student Athlete and the first ever wrestler in our program to compete in the Senior World Freestyle Championships.  He drew Sadulaev from Russia in the first round who is a 5x World Champ and a 2x Olympic Champ and considered by many to be the #1 pound for pound wrestler in the world" said Rider Head Coach John Hangey "Certainly a tough draw but Steyn wrestled well and represented South African and Rider University extremely well.  We are excited for his contributions to the program as he is just a redshirt freshman for us." 

The Polokwane, South Africa native adds to his extensive resume in world competition. Last year, De Lange won a Silver medal in the 2022 Commonwealth Games in Great Britain and a Bronze medal at the 2021 Junior World Championships. The two-time African Gold medalist prepares for his first season with the Broncs in 2023 expecting to see action at 197lbs.
